Quality Control Inspector (Mid Level)
New Port Richey, FL 34654
Shift Mon-Fri - 8 am - 4:30 pm

Pay Rate:$25/hr. on W2

Top 3 "must-have” skills or qualities in a candidate:
Able to use calipers, micrometers, height gages, comparator oscilloscopes, and other measuring devices
Experience in AS9100, ISO9001
Willingness to work overtime

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S

• Perform first piece, receiving inspection, in process inspections, and source inspections as required. Operate CMM (coordinated measuring machines), using calipers, micrometers, height gages, comparator oscilloscopes and other devices to inspect purchased and manufactured parts, subassemblies, final assemblies and first article inspections, as required.

• Document inspection findings as needed in corrective action reports.
• Complete First Article Inspections (FAIRs) Create FAIRs reports
• Work under the direction of supervisors or more experienced personnel with little supervision.
• Communicate ideas, problems, and concerns to management.
• Perform Kamishibai daily.
• Understand and follow verbal and written instructions.
• Complete all necessary paperwork as required including scorecards, hazard recognitions, routers and data.
• Perform other tasks as assigned.
• Work overtime as required.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
• Must have a high school diploma or equivalent (i.e. GED).
• Minimum of five (5) years of quality assurance inspection experience within a manufacturing high mix and complex product environment.
• Working knowledge and experience in AS9100, ISO9001, Repair Station, FAA (Federal Aviation Administration) regulations, PRMRB (Preliminary Review and Material Review Boards) and QMS (Quality Management Systems) processes.
• Demonstrated ability to perform multiple tasks in a fast-paced manufacturing environment with high mix and complex products.
• Familiar with Discus First Article software and Net Inspect.
• Knowledge and experience using SAP or other ERP systems.
• Experience using Mauser/Zeiss/Mitutoyo/Brown and Sharp CMMs.
• Knowledgeable and experienced in interpreting complex electrical and mechanical engineering part drawings and GD&T (Geometric tolerancing).
• Highly skilled with calipers, micrometers, micro-hite, comparators, height gages, verniers, and surface finish measuring instruments, comparator oscilloscopes, and other precision instruments.
• Experience with First Piece Inspection, Final Inspection, Receiving inspection and Source inspection.
• Computer literacy in MS Office (i.e. Excel, Word, Outlook, Data Entry).
• Able to travel (domestically) to visit the customer as well as for training (10%).
• Ability to write CAPAs
• Ability to create DIR/DIPs using correct AQLs based of customer flow down requirements.
• Work overtime and flexible hours as required.

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S
1. Bending, lifting, sitting, standing and twisting for long periods of time.
2. Successfully pass the Ishihara's Test for Color Deficiency, and Jaeger Level 1 examinations.
3. Must have a minimum of a 20/25 vision (with correction).
4. Required to lift a minimum of 30 pounds. Lifting frequency: Daily.
5. Good eye and hand dexterity.
6. Frequent standing or sitting for extended periods
7. Bend, lift, sit, twist and/or stand for long periods of time
8. Must be able to work with solvents, oils, and other chemicals as required
